  Tennis n°1 Rafael Nadal supports Peace and Sport “100%”  
 

Monaco, 28 April 2009 – Following Rafael Nadal’s fifth consecutive victory at the Monte-Carlo Rolex Masters Tournament, whilst in Monaco, the ATP’s no. 1 seed expressed his wholehearted support for the International Initiative Peace and Sport based in the Principality.

Peace and Sport promotes the practice of sport as an instrument for peace and social stability throughout the world, intervening in areas of post conflict, extreme poverty or lacking social cohesion, working to bring divided communities together and to unite all actors for peace and for sport.

The organization notably uses tennis, especially a form of tennis called ‘petit tennis’ as an instrument for education and social integration of children in the most disadvantaged parts of Israel-Palestine.

Attracted by their approach, Rafael Nadal recorded a video message bringing attention to this fact:
I think that sport is peace and that, through practicing sport, you can be a better person. For this reason, I support 100% Peace and Sport”.

Rafael Nadal

Joël Bouzou, President and Founder of Peace and Sport said:
When a top sporting name such as Rafael Nadal commits himself to saying that ‘Yes sport can and must contribute to peace in the world’ then the entire sports community is made aware of this message. It’s a very important gesture to raise awareness. Rafael is a role model for fierce determination and strong will: at the grassroots level, his words can motivate thousands of children to join a sports programme that could change their lives. We are extremely grateful to him for taking the time to find out about what we do and for using his fame to further this cause.”
